HIS NAME MUST BE JESUS

She will bear a son, and you shall call His name Jesus, for He will save His people from their sins.” If the story is true, then it is the most amazing story in the world.

A Jewish maiden is visted from an angel Gabriel. She is told that she is going to have a baby boy, of the Holy Spirit, even though she is a virgin. His name is to be called Jesus. Joseph is clearly instructed about the baby. Angels appeared to the shepherds to give them news of the birth.

A star appears in the East, and later wise men come guided by it. If we believe this story is true, our lives would show it, and the One of whom it speaks would have a profound impact on our lives. Wesley put his amazement like this: The incarnate Deity, / Our God contracted to a span, / Incomprehensibly made man. ||||||| WHY HE HAS COME “For He will save His people from their sins.” He had come to save. To Zaccheus, Jesus said “Today salvation has come to this house”, for the Son of Man has come to seek and to save the lost. Whoever believes in Him should not perish. 1Tim 1:15. If we talk to people this Christmas about Jesus being born, and do not mention that He came to save people from their sins, then it is an opportunity wasted. This was why the Son of man came at so much cost to Himself. Phil 2:6-8. |||||||| WHO HE HAS COME FOR Who did He come to save? “He will save HIS PEOPLE from their sins.” Who then are His people? Am I one of His people? Eph 5: 25-27 His people are the Bride of Christ, those who are in the fold, saved by sovereign grace, washed in His blood. Acts 20:28. We have no idea who are the redeemed of the Lord, so we offer the gospel to all. The blood cleanses every child for whom He died. ||||||||| WHAT HIS COMING WILL ACCOMPLISH He will, not He might, save His people feom their sins. This was accomplished through His birth, death, and resurrection. Jesus came to restore His people and to that, we must talk about SIN. Rom 5:12. 1John 3:5,8,9 for He came to destroy the devil’s work and reverse what happened in the garden. 1Jn 4:9-10. He came into the world to save His people FROM their sin. ||||||| FROM THE PENALTY OF SIN: The penalty is death for the wages of sin is death. Eternal death in the caverns of the damned. 2 Cor 5:21 1Pet 3:18 Rom 5:6 As the hymn writer said: Jesus paid it all, / All to him I owe / Sin had left a crimson stain / He washed it white as snow ||||||| FROM THE POWER OF SIN: The power of sin is death. Christ was raised from death and so death will no longer have dominion over us who have been washed by His blood Rom 6:14. Everyone who practices sin is a slave to sin, but if the Son of man sets us free James 4:7 Resist the devil and he will flee from you. ||||||| FROM THE PRESENCE OF SIN: He will soon come to save us from the very presence of sin. Rev 21:1-4. [Then I saw a new heaven and a new earth, for the first heaven and the first earth had passed away, and the sea was no more. 2 And I saw the holy city, new Jerusalem, coming down out of heaven from God, prepared as a bride adorned for her husband. 3 And I heard a loud voice from the throne saying, “Behold, the dwelling place[a] of God is with man. He will dwell with them, and they will be his people,[b] and God himself will be with them as their God.[c] 4 He will wipe away every tear from their eyes, and death shall be no more, neither shall there be mourning, nor crying, nor pain anymore, for the former things have passed away.”] This is why His name must be called Jesus.
